Who is Matthias Schoenaerts?
Ever found yourself captivated by a performance so raw, so authentic, it lingers long after the credits roll? That's the hallmark of Matthias Schoenaerts, a Belgian actor whose intensity and versatility have carved a unique space for him in the international film scene. He's not just another face; he's a force, a chameleon who disappears into each role, leaving audiences spellbound. He is best known for his roles in the films Bullhead (2011), Rust and Bone (2012), and The Drop (2014).
Born in Antwerp, Belgium, in 1977, Schoenaerts' journey to acclaimed actor was not an overnight sensation. He navigated the early 2000s with appearances in smaller Belgian productions, honing his craft and building a foundation for the breakthrough that was to come. It was his portrayal of Jacky Vanmarsenille in the 2011 film Bullhead that truly catapulted him into the spotlight, earning him the prestigious Csar Award for Best Actor. This was more than just an award; it was a confirmation of his dedication and raw talent.

Following the critical acclaim of "Bullhead," Schoenaerts navigated a path through a diverse range of high-profile productions. He showcased his capacity to adapt and immerse himself in vastly different characters, solidifying his position as a sought-after talent. These roles included critically lauded performances in Rust and Bone (2012), The Drop (2014), The Danish Girl (2015), and the spy thriller Red Sparrow (2018). Beyond cinema, he also ventured into the realm of television, with notable appearances in series such as The Borgias (2011-2013) and ZeroZeroZero (2020), further demonstrating his versatility.

Matthias Schoenaerts is often described as a method actor, a term that signifies his total immersion into the characters he portrays. This dedication often involves months of intensive preparation, delving deep into the character's history, motivations, and relationships. This unwavering commitment to his craft has resulted in some of the most captivating and unforgettable performances in recent cinematic history.
Perhaps one of the most striking examples of Schoenaerts' commitment to method acting is his performance in the film Bullhead (2011). In this powerful and unsettling film, Schoenaerts plays Jacky Vanmarsenille, a young Belgian cattle farmer struggling with issues of identity, sexuality, and his place in the world. To fully embody this character, Schoenaerts dedicated months to immersing himself in the world of cattle farming, learning the intricacies of the profession, even learning how to milk cows. He also underwent a significant physical transformation, gaining weight to more accurately portray the character's physique. His dedication to the role was both physically and emotionally demanding, culminating in a performance that earned him the Csar Award for Best Actor.
